Diagnostica dei codici di errore

Seleziona una versione della documentazione:

Questa pagina descrive i codici di errore di AlloyDB Omni e le correzioni consigliate.

Estrarre un errore

Per estrarre un codice di errore:

  1. Per ottenere il manifest del cluster di database, esegui:

    kubectl get dbclusters.a DB_CLUSTER_NAME -n DB_CLUSTER_NAMESPACE -o yaml

    Sostituisci quanto segue:

    • DB_CLUSTER_NAME: il nome del cluster di database, ad esempio my-db-cluster.
    • DB_CLUSTER_NAMESPACE: il nome dello spazio dei nomi del cluster di database.
  2. Controlla le condizioni di stato del cluster di database e i campi criticalincidents che potrebbero contenere alcuni dei seguenti codici di errore.

Codici di errore di AlloyDB Omni

Codice di errore Descrizione Azione consigliata
DBSE0601.PgBackRest: Failed to backup AlloyDB Omni utilizza pgBackRest per le funzionalità correlate al backup e al ripristino.
Questo errore può verificarsi in una risorsa di backup quando pgBackRest non è riuscito a eseguire il backup richiesto.
Se si verifica, controlla i seguenti log per ulteriori informazioni:
Log di backup di pgBackRest sul disco obs del pod del database in /obs/pgbackrest/db-backup.log directory

Log del database PostgreSQL sul disco obs del pod del database in /obs/diagnostic/postgresql.log directory.
DBSE0604.pgBackRest: Failed to restore AlloyDB Omni utilizza pgBackRest per le funzionalità correlate al backup e al ripristino.
Questo errore può verificarsi in una risorsa di ripristino quando pgBackRest non è riuscito a eseguire il ripristino.
Se si verifica, controlla i seguenti log per maggiori informazioni:
* Log di ripristino di pgBackRest sul disco obs del pod del database nella directory /obs/pgbackrest/db-restore.log.

* Log del database PostgreSQL sul disco obs del pod del database nella directory /obs/diagnostic/postgresql.log.
DBSE1080. HA: Failed to stop primary database Questo errore si verifica quando l'arresto del database primario non va a buon fine.
Ciò può essere dovuto al fatto che il database non risponde o che è scaduto il timeout di attesa per l'arresto del database.
Se ciò si verifica durante un failover, l'operazione di failover tenta di continuare a promuovere un nuovo database principale.
Se il problema persiste, potrebbe essere necessario riparare o ricreare manualmente il database.
DBSE1081. Failed to promote standby database Questo errore può verificarsi durante un failover o uno switchover quando si tenta di promuovere un database di standby.
Controlla il messaggio di errore per maggiori dettagli.
Se si verifica questo problema, l'operazione di failover o switchover tenta di eseguire il rollback al vecchio database principale.
Se il rollback non riesce, potresti dover riparare, riavviare o ricreare manualmente questo cluster di database.
DBSE1082. Failed to rewind the database Questo errore può verificarsi durante un'operazione che tenta di trasformare un database principale in un database di standby.
Controlla il messaggio di errore per maggiori dettagli.
Se ciò si verifica durante un'operazione di failover o switchover, AlloyDB Omni tenta di eseguire il rollback al vecchio database principale.
Se il rollback non riesce, potresti dover riparare, riavviare o ricreare manualmente il cluster di database.
DBSE2411. PostgreSQL: Failed to create physical replication slot Questo errore può verificarsi in un'istanza upstream quando si tenta di configurare la replica downstream.
Controlla il messaggio di errore per ulteriori dettagli.
Se l'errore persiste, potrebbe essere necessario riavviare la procedura di configurazione della replica.
DBSE2412. PostgreSQL: Failed to query replication slots Questo errore può verificarsi in un'istanza upstream. Controlla il messaggio di errore per ulteriori dettagli sulla causa dell'errore.
DBSE2413. PostgreSQL: Failed to reload config Questo errore può verificarsi quando un parametro del database è stato modificato e non è possibile ricaricarlo. Per maggiori dettagli, controlla il messaggio di errore.
Se il messaggio indica che un parametro specifico causa l'errore, potresti doverlo modificare.
DBSE2414. PostgreSQL: Failed to run pg_basebackup Questo errore si verifica durante la configurazione della replica per una nuova istanza downstream. Per maggiori dettagli, controlla il messaggio di errore.
Se l'errore persiste, potresti dover eliminare manualmente questa istanza e riavviare il processo di replica.
DBSE2415. PostgreSQL: failed to connect to database Questo errore si verifica quando l'agente operatore non riesce a connettersi al database. Il motivo più probabile è che il database sia stato chiuso o si sia arrestato in modo anomalo.
Leggi il messaggio di errore per maggiori dettagli.
DBSE2416. PostgreSQL: Failed to set synchronous standby names Questo errore può verificarsi in un'istanza upstream durante la configurazione di una replica.
Se i nomi di standby sincrono non sono stati impostati correttamente, i nomi di standby sono asincroni.
Per maggiori dettagli, controlla il messaggio di errore.
Se il problema persiste, potrebbe essere necessario disattivare e riattivare la replica.
DBSE2417. PostgreSQL: Failed to terminate replication Questo errore può verificarsi in un'istanza upstream se un'istanza downstream è stata modificata, ad esempio il numero di standby è stato ridotto. Per maggiori dettagli, controlla il messaggio di errore.
Se il problema persiste, potrebbe essere necessario disattivare e riattivare la replica.
DBSE2418. PostgreSQL: Failed to drop replication slot Questo errore può verificarsi in un'istanza upstream se un'istanza downstream è stata modificata, ad esempio il numero di standby è stato ridotto. Per maggiori dettagli, controlla il messaggio di errore.
Se il problema persiste, potrebbe essere necessario disattivare e riattivare la replica.